				<description>&#060;p&#062;Ladies!  Anemia isn't something to take lightly!  Being fair (a red head) I'm prone to low iron, and during the off season from my sport I'm a blood donor.  &#060;/p&#062;
&#060;p&#062;Running, and other high impact sports can contribute to iron deficiency, as can what you eat.  Did you know high dairy diets impede iron absorption, while vitamin C helps iron absorption?  I was high dairy, and I've cut it down a bit.  I also throw some spinach in my salads, along with oranges and strawberries or pomegranate.  A daily multi for active types helps also.&#060;/p&#062;
&#060;p&#062;Yesterday my iron was at 165!&#060;/p&#062;
&#060;p&#062;Note to 50+ ladies.  Beware vitamins marketed for women 50+.  They often don't have iron, with the assumption that you aren't having your period (ie monthly blood loss) so don't need the iron.  Well, if grandma is still sending you roses, you need your iron!

				<description>&#060;p&#062;K, my son is a Zen Buddhist, and he has a great little analogy that&#038;nbsp; he busted out one time when I complained about my darned busy busy mind while meditating:&#038;nbsp; He said &#034;Think of your mind like a bicycle upside down with its wheels in the air.&#038;nbsp; Your thoughts are the wheels.&#038;nbsp; In meditation, the goal is to have the wheels perfectly still.&#038;nbsp; But the reality is that from time to time the wind is going to blow, gently or a little harder, and make the wheels spin.&#038;nbsp; Don't worry about the wind.&#038;nbsp; Let it blow on through.&#038;nbsp; Just don't grab the wheels and spin them yourself!&#034;&#038;nbsp; :)&#038;nbsp; I love that picture and it's really helped me.&#038;nbsp; &#060;/p&#062;
